What Does "925 Italy" Mean When Found on Jewelry?

    https://www.reference.com/world-view/925-italy-mean-found-jewelry-fd3a70c5d37b72a8
    Aug 04, 2015 · When found on jewelry, "925 Italy" means that the item is at least 92.5 percent silver and that it is a product of Italy. "925 Italy" is only found on sterling silver, meaning silver that is actually a mixture of silver with other metals. "925 Italy" does not give any information as to which other metals the jewelry contains.
